Colleen Handel, Ph.D.
Population ecology of passerines and shorebirds, behavioral ecology, population monitoring, and sampling design.
Professional Experience
1996 - Present Research Wildlife Biologist, USGS, Alaska Science Center, Anchorage, Alaska
1993 - 1996 Research Wildlife Biologist, NBS, Alaska Science Center, Anchorage, Alaska
1978 - 1993 Research Wildlife Biologist, USFWS, Alaska Fish and Wildlife Research Center, Anchorage, Alaska
1977 - 1978 Research/ Teaching Assistant, University of California Davis, Davis, California
1975 - 1978 Biological Science Technician, U.S. Fish & Wildlife Service, Anchorage, Alaska
1975 - 1975 Biological Science Aide, Kenai National Wildlife Refuge, U.S. Fish & Wildlife Service, Kenai, Alaska
1974 - 1974 Botany and Ornithology Instructor, Murray Rhode School, Newton Public High Schools, Newton, Massachusetts
1972 - 1972 Assistant Curator, Farlow Herbarium, Harvard University, Cambridge, Massachusetts
1972 - 1972 Research Assistant, Concord Field Station, Harvard University, Cambridge, Massachusetts
Education and Certifications
Ph.D. 2002 University of California Davis, Davis, CA Ecology
M.S. 1982 University of California Davis, Davis, CA Ecology
B.A. 1974 Harvard University, Cambridge, MA Biological Sciences
